Year 2 took a fascinating local history walk to Barking Market, exploring how it has changed since the 1950s. We observed the variety of stalls and goods sold today, from fresh fruit and clothes to household items, and compared them to what would have been available in the past. We learned that while Barking Market has been a bustling hub of trade for many years, the types of products, prices, and shopping experiences have evolved over time. This hands-on experience helped us understand how our local area has changed and developed, bringing history to life right on our doorstep!
